A. ID-23-0263 Employee of the 1st Quarter
Deborah A. Nickson, of the City of Vicksburg Employee Committee, came before
the Board to recognize Brenda Bartlett as the Employee of the 1st Quarter for
March 2023. Mrs. Bartlett is the Administrative Assistant in the Legal Department
and was recognized by City Attorney Kim Nailor for serving in an exceptional
manner by exemplifying outstanding service through her work while exhibiting a
positive and supportive attitude. Mrs. Bartlett has been employed with the City of
Vicksburg for a total of twenty-three (23) years.
The Mayor and Aldermen congratulated Brenda Bartlett for being selected as the
Employee of the 1st Quarter.

A. ID-23-0270 Suspension - Ambulance Department (1)
On motion of Mayor Flaggs, Jr., seconded by Alderman Monsour, Jr., the Mayor
and Aldermen voted to approve the Suspension of a Firefighter/Ambulance III for
one (1) shift (24 hours), effective March 13, 2023. Employee violated Vicksburg
Fire Department Standard Operating Guideline 12.1.75 Attendance Policy for
24-Hour Shift Employees, six (6) occurrences (February 8, 2023) in the Ambulance
Department. The motion was adopted unanimously by the following vote:
